Paal Kootu is a traditional stew made using milk, coconut paste and a vegetable (preferably Yellow Pumpkin, Ridge Gourd or Snake Gourd). Normally most of the stew varieties are little spicy, but Pudalangai Paal Kootu (Bottlegourd Milk Stew) is a combination of mild spice and sweet taste. Mixed vegetable kootu is also called kadamba kootu or pongal kootu as it is prepared during the Pongal festival, but it is cooked without onion and tomato for religious ceremonies and festivals. Mixed vegetable kootu is somewhat similar to avial.

The ingredients needed to make Mixed Summer Vegetable Paal(Milk) Kootu:
  1. Prepare 1/2 cup bottle gourd
  2. Take 1/2 cup snake gourd
  3. Make ready 1/2 cup radish
  4. Take 1/2 cup pumpkin
  5. Make ready 1/2 cup chow chow (chayote squash)
  6. Take 1 onion
  7. Take 1/4 cup grated coconut
  8. Make ready 2 teaspoon (1+1 for grinding and for temper) cumin seeds
  9. Prepare 1 teaspoon mustard seeds
  10. Take 1 tablespoon coconut oil
  11. Prepare 3/4 cup milk(full fat milk)
  12. Prepare 2 green chillies
  13. Take 1 dry chilli
  14. Take 3 sprig curry leaves
  15. Make ready 1/2 teaspoon salt or to taste

Steps to make Mixed Summer Vegetable Paal(Milk) Kootu:
  1. Chop all the vegetables into equal sizes as shown.
  2. Boil 2 cup of water and to it add chopped chow chow (chayote squash) and radish. Add 3/4 teaspoon cumin to it. Let it cook for 5 minutes on medium heat.
  3. Vegetables should be cooked well and firm not mushy.
  4. Now add chopped pumpkin,snake gourd and bottle gourd to the boiling vegetables. Let it cook until all the vegetables are well cooked.
  5. In a mixer, grind grated coconut, green chillies and cumin to a fine paste. Add the coconut paste to the boiled vegetables.
  6. Add salt to taste and gently mix. Add full fat milk to it and let it cook for 4 to 5 minutes. Switch off the heat.
  7. In a pan add coconut oil on a medium heat. Add mustard seeds and cumin seeds and let it splutter. To it add chopped onion and dry chilli.Saute till Onion is translucent. Finally add curry leaves and add to the boiled Paal kootu. Gently mix the Paal kootu and transfer it to a serving dish.
  8. Serve Summer Vegetable Paal Kootu with steamed hot rice. Simple and easy Paal kootu is a soothing dish for this scorching heat.
